A sudden internal restriction on a high profile AI tool
Goldman Sachs has reportedly barred its Hong Kong bankers from using Anthropic’s AI models, according to the Financial Times citing people familiar with the matter. The move highlights growing corporate caution around external AI tools and data handling, especially in regulated financial environments where model access can carry compliance and security implications.
